How Our Condo Water Damage Restoration Process Works
Our team follows a meticulous process to ensure your condo is restored to its original condition. We understand the importance of speed and efficiency in water damage restoration. A delayed response can lead to increased costs and more extensive damage. Our process includes:
Step 1: Emergency Response and Assessment
We’ll arrive within 60 minutes to assess the damage and find out the best course of action. Our team will identify the source of the water damage and develop a customized plan to restore your condo. We’ll use moisture meters and thermal imaging cameras to detect hidden damage. Our assessment will help us find out the scope of the project and provide you with a clear estimate.
Step 2: Water Extraction and Drying
Our team will use industrial-grade water extraction machines to remove standing water and moisture from your condo. We’ll also employ dehumidifiers and air movers to dry the affected areas. We’ll monitor the drying process to ensure everything is dry and safe. This step is critical in preventing mold growth and further damage.
Step 3: Mold Remediation (if necessary)
If mold growth is detected, our team will use specialized equipment and techniques to remediate the affected area. We’ll ensure the mold is completely removed and the area is sanitized. Mold can spread quickly, so prompt action is essential. Our team will work tirelessly to restore your condo to a safe and healthy environment.
Step 4: Reconstruction and Repair
Once the damage is assessed and the water is removed, our team will begin the reconstruction and repair process. We’ll work with you to select materials and finishes that match your condo’s original design. We’ll ensure a seamless transition from restoration to reconstruction. Our team will handle all necessary repairs, from drywall to flooring.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leanup
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ure your condo is restored to its original condition. We’ll also clean and disinfect all affected areas to prevent future damage. We’ll leave your condo clean and safe. Our team will also provide you with a comprehensive report detailing the work completed and any recommendations for future maintenance.

Condo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ill in a single room | Yes | No | DIY can handle small, contained spills |
| Large water damage affecting multiple rooms | No | Yes | Professional help is needed for extensive damage |
| Hidden water damage behind walls or ceilings | No | Yes | DIY can’t detect hidden damage; professionals use specialized equipment |
| Water damage with mold growth | No | Yes | Professionals have the training and equipment to handle mold remediation |
| Water damage with structural damage to walls or floors | No | Yes | DIY can’t handle structural damage; professionals are needed to ensure safety |

Condo Water Damage Restoration Cost in Ponderosa, NM
The cost of Condo Water Damage Restoration in Ponderosa, NM, var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on industry standards and may vary depending on your specific situation. Prices can range from $500 to $2,500 or more depending on the extent of the damage. Our team will provide a customized estimate after assessing the damage.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Emergency Response and Assessment | $200-$500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Water Extraction and Drying | $500-$2,000 | Amount of water, type of equipment needed |
| Mold Remediation (if necessary) | $1,000-$3,000 | Extent of mold growth, specialized equipment needed |
| Reconstruction and Repair | $1,500-$5,000 | Extent of damage, materials needed |
| Final Inspection and Cleanup | $200-$500 | Size of affected area, complexity of repairs |
